Abstract

This article examines how the representations of rural masculinity in the media and the Internet are built in the context of the hierarchy of masculinity that is formed at the intersection of such dimensions of social inequality as ethnicity and class. Relying on foreign and domestic studies of masculinity, we can already assume that structural changes in the agrarian sector in Russia have led to a decline in the prestige of rural employment, and, consequently, to the marginalization of the rural model of masculinity. Ethnicity also affects the position of masculinity in the current hierarchy. This problem is explored by the example of the representation of rural masculinity in the media of the Republic of Buryatia.
